The two French planes involved in extinguishing the fire at the Greek border, load water from the Dospat Dam. This was reported to BTA by Adalbert Ferev, chairman of the Municipal Council in Dospat.
Boats and other vessels are prohibited from sailing in the dam today and tomorrow, the Municipal Administration warns.
Ch. Commissioner Alexander Zhartov, director of the General Directorate "Fire Safety and Protection of the Population", indicated that the teams extinguishing the fire along the Bulgarian-Greek border were withdrawn due to mine explosions.
Dzhartov explained that crews are trying to attack the fire from roads whenever possible, as well as using aircraft.
Airplanes periodically fly over the Dospat dam today and fill up with water to extinguish the forest fire. Charging takes place at an interval of about 30 minutes, according to observations of municipal officials.
The two French planes sent under the EU Civil Protection Mechanism have been operating in the field since yesterday. Today, the air dousing of the fire continues, and a safety perimeter has been created for people on the ground.
